Last year's Discovery models were available with either a 254-hp turbo-diesel V-6 or a supercharged gasoline-powered 340-hp V-6 engine, but both have been tossed out in favor of a 296-hp turbocharged 2.0-liter four-cylinder and a turbocharged 3.0-liter inline-six. The six-cylinder engine makes 355 horsepower with help from a 48-volt hybrid system. The previously optional air suspension is now standard equipment.
Other interior updates include a new toggle-style shift lever, more heavily padded second-row seats, additional USB-C ports, and rear-seat air vents that have been moved to the back of the center console for better airflow. A wireless smartphone charging pad and a new cabin filtration system have also been added. Land Rover's wearable activity key also receives an upgrade with the 2021 model year, featuring new touchscreen controls and options to lock, unlock, and start the Discovery remotely.

The 2021 Discovery is expected in U.S. dealerships by the end of 2020 with a starting price of $55,250 for the base S model with the turbocharged four-cylinder engine. Upgrading to the midrange R-Dynamic moves the starting price to $57,750; the R-Dynamic with the more powerful inline-six engine starts at $63,250, and the top-spec HSE, which comes standard with the six-cylinder, costs $70,250.
